Ashwagandha is a plant that has been used for thousands of years in Ayurvedic medicine, where it's considered an adaptogen. Adaptogens are herbs that help your body adapt to stressors and support healthy hormone levels. Ashwagandha is traditionally used to support the nervous system, stress resilience and well-being.
